Leisure facilities

Cowdenbeath Leisure Centre’s swimming pool is the only one in Fife with underwater fitness equipment for Aquagym classes, and there is also a toddler pool, health suite with sauna and steam room, sports hall and floodlit pitches. The Inspiration fitness suite has a packed itinerary of lessons, while there are plenty of activities for youngsters, like roller blading lessons or speed up the action at Central Park with its stock car racing circuit the ‘Racewall’.

More tranquil settings to unwind in can be found at Cowdenbeath Golf Club, a course full of character, charm and challenge, with its picturesque setting and tree lined fairways. Nearby Kirkcaldy offers two more courses with Kirkcaldy Golf Club’s Balwearie course set in 150 acres of parkland, and Dunnikier Park. At Birchwood you are also in easy reach of Lochore Meadows Country Park in the heart of the Lomond Hills Regional Park West with its gently rolling grassland and woodland over 1,200 acres including Loch Ore. Or head to the coast - Fife has achieved several International Blue Flag and Rural Seaside Awards at nearby places from Burntisland with its promenade and beach to Silver Sands, one of the most popular resorts on the Fife coast - whether you are looking to breathe in sea breezes on the shoreline, take in wonderful views, or to enjoy child-friendly play areas.

About Bellway Homes Ltd

A REPUTATION YOU CAN RELY ON

Over 60 years of great homes and great service


When it comes to buying your new home it is reassuring to know that you are dealing with one of the most successful companies in the country, with a reputation built on designing and creating fine houses and apartments nationwide backed up with one of the industry’s best after-care services.

In 1946 John and Russell Bell, newly demobbed, joined their father John T. Bell in a small family owned housebuilding business in Newcastle upon Tyne. From the very beginning John T. Bell & Sons, as the new company was called, were determined to break the mould. In the early 1950s Kenneth Bell joined his brothers in the company and new approaches to design layout and finishes were developed. In 1963 John T. Bell & Sons became part of the public corporate scene and the name Bellway evolved.

Continuing growth

Today Bellway is one of Britain’s largest house building companies and is continuing to grow throughout the country. Since its formation, Bellway has built and sold over 100,000 homes catering for first time buyers to more seasoned home buyers and their families. The Group’s rapid growth has turned Bellway into a multi-million pound company, employing over 2,000 people directly and many more sub-contractors. From its original base in Newcastle upon Tyne the Group has expanded in to all regions of the country and is now poised for further growth.
